Nestled in the lush jungles of Bali, just a short drive from Ubud, Pura Gunung Kawi Sebatu is a hidden gem that offers tranquility and spiritual rejuvenation. This serene water temple, dedicated to Vishnu, the Hindu God of Water, is a peaceful sanctuary that radiates peace and spiritual energy. Unlike its more famous neighbor, Tirta Empul, Sebatu remains a quiet retreat, perfect for those seeking a deeper connection with Bali's spiritual heritage. Renowned for its crystal-clear ponds and peaceful ambiance, Pura Gunung Kawi Sebatu provides a rare escape from the bustling tourist spots of Bali. Visitors can immerse themselves in the island's natural beauty and rich spiritual traditions, making it an ideal destination for those looking to experience the serene beauty and tranquility of Bali's hidden treasures.

Cultural and Historical Significance

Pura Gunung Kawi Sebatu, established in the 11th century, stands as one of Bali’s most esteemed temples. Dedicated to Lord Vishnu, it serves as a tribute to Bali’s water deities, embodying the island’s profound connection with natural elements, particularly water. This temple is a testament to the deep-rooted Hindu beliefs in Bali, where water is revered for its purifying and life-giving properties. It is not only a place of worship but also a cultural landmark that reflects the island's spiritual essence.

Balinese Architecture

The temple’s design is a beautiful representation of the Tri Mandala concept, which divides the temple grounds into three distinct areas, each serving a unique spiritual purpose. The architecture showcases exquisite Balinese craftsmanship, featuring intricate stone carvings and natural water features that enhance its serene ambiance.
